Lee gets honored
By MARC BERMAN
There was no All-Star berth for David Lee, but he got a different honor – Eastern Conference Player of the Week. Al Harrington won the honor in December. Lee also had the best line of the week, referring to this week’s showdowns, saying thankfully Kobe, Pierce and LeBron won’t be on the floor at the same time.
Here’s part of the NBA’s release.
“Lee helped the Knicks to a 3-0 week with wins over Houston, Atlanta and
Indiana. The fourth-year forward averaged 19.0 points on .535 shooting to
go along with 15.3 rebounds.
He recorded point-rebound double-doubles in all three contests and ranks second in the league with 35 double-doubles on the season . On Saturday at Indiana, Lee had 23 points and led the Knicks with 17 rebounds in New York’s 122-113 win over the Pacers.”
On a less-pleasant note, Eric Gordon and Brook Lopez won Rookie of the Month for January, two players the Knicks could have snatched at 6. Maybe Danilo for February.
